Be sure to read and follow the package directions. Aerosol: • Like any cleaner, Spot Shot should be tested for colorfastness by applying on a hidden area of carpet. Allow test area to dry completely (at least 12 hours) and observe any color change. If color is affected do not use. Avoid contact with painted, stained, or finished surfaces, including wood floors. (See below.) • Thoroughly blot or vacuum the affected area. • Shake can for 2-3 seconds, tilt at 60% angle and spray stain. • Blot treated stain with an absorbent cloth (preferably white). • Repeat steps 2 and 3 until the stain is gone. • Swab area with a damp cloth to remove any residue that might be left behind.
